Research Of Alkali-activated Material Dual Solidification Heavy Metals In MSWI Fly Ash

MSWI fly ash is city life garbage after incineration,collected in the flue gas purification plant powder residue,which contain a variety of high leaching concentration of heavy metals and high toxicity of dioxin,belong to the hazardous solid waste.The current production of fly ash is increasingly large,environmental protection standards in the processing and utilization must ensure the harmless to the environment.By means of the blast furnace slag has a high temperature molten state,adding fly ash in the process of slag discharge,through high temperature under the action of slag and fly ash content should be to the contrary,the slag in the condition of high temperature melting solidification of heavy metals in fly ash.Molten slag after the solidified fly ash(in this paper,referred to as the solid solution)after water quenching will still be able to form a certain activity of water quench solid solution.Compared with the ordinary slag,the solid solution are similar to ordinary slag in chemical composition and mineral composition,only mineral content changed and added a small amount of heavy metals and salts.Accordingly it believed that solid solution combined fly ash still has good gelling activity.This not only reduces energy costs that simply melted by heating solidification treatment of fly ash and can be more thorough removal of dioxins of fly ash.Explore achieve the disposal technologies of MSWI fly ash of low cost,simple process,technically feasible,safe and reliable that solidification effect of heavy metals.To simulate the slag under the molten state during discharge solid fusion fly ash,this paper intends to calcine slag and fly ash after pressing under different calcination temperatures and fly ash content solid,test the heavy metals leaching law in solid solution at different temperatures and fly ash content,and the cementitious property and securityof solid solution for the mineral admixtures;Analysis of the basic characteristics of solid solution is used for preparation of alkali-active material,and its mechanism of heavy metals action for alkali-active material and the effect of solidification heavy metals.The experimental results showed that,in the process of solid solution formation,fly ash and slag occured a series of reaction and formed some new materials.In the reaction process,the heavy metals will be involved,solidification heavy metals of fly ash in the form of chemical;In the calcination temperature is 1200? and ash content of40%,the solid solution has the highest gelling activity.Hardened cement paste solidification of heavy metals in solid solution is better,at the same time the main performance index of the cement paste with solid solution are within the scope of the qualified,the solid solution as a kind of mineral admixture is feasible;Solid solution used for the preparation of alkali-active material has good mechanical properties,when the dosage of fly ash is 40% in solid solution and NaOH dosage is 4%,the 3d strength of block is 38.4MPa and has good late development rule,and and the mixed solid solution can reduce the shrinkage rate of block.Cu not only can delay and to a certain extent hinder the early hydration of material.High leaching concentration of heavy metal of MSWI fly ash after high-temperature volatilization and dual solidification effect of slag and alkali-active material,its leaching quantity is little,will not cause harm to the environment;Alkali-active material mixed solid solution have poor resistance to acid,120 d strength loss is 62%,and the mass loss is 20%,but has the strong ability of resistance to alkali,chlorine salt and sulphate.In the natural environment,block strength decrease but still maintain a high strength,leaching amount of heavy metal is added but has no effect on the ecological,it is visible that solid solution used for the preparation of alkali-active material has good durability and solidification heavy metal with long-term stability.
